We change 275 gallons every 2 weeks on the 1400 gallon system, 50 gallons every 2 weeks on our 340gallon systems and 50 gallons on the 120 gallon invert system ever 2 weeks. water changes are key in this hobby to keeping a successful reef tank. There are many ways to skirt around it but in the end a good water change fixes alot of problems that otherwise probably could have been avoided.

  10. bottled water is made for human consumption so it has additional minerals and additives in it, its not regulated very well, there's even been cases of finding arsenic, ecoli, etc. in bottle water. Nothing beats a true RODI 0TDS water from LFS or your own system.
